Via Appia Networking WA is a dynamic business led by Rebecca Cole a young entrepreneur along with a professional and energetic team work at connecting businesses, entrepreneurs, and aspiring business people to create opportunities that would otherwise be inaccessible.

Via Appia Networking WA is based on the sometimes unsung value of professional networks based on strong, ongoing relationships. A well tended network can open up previously unavailable opportunities, improve business practices and it can be fun and rewarding. It also allows business people to connect with others in their industries and related industries and find people that they share professional interests with.

The four main services that the organisation provides are event management, social media marketing, networking events and managed services. The team is always busy so I am very glad to be involved with the company to assist in all the areas of my expertise.

Our most recent event was the media140 conference held at ECU earlier this month. media140 consisted of a two day conference of strategies, case studies, workshops and debate to help organisations grow their business.

Industry leaders from Europe and Australia, such as Michael Malone CEO of iinet, David Stewart partner of Wrays, Matt Hehman an account Executive at Facebook and many more gave insight to individuals showing how to harness social technologies for their organisation.
